Mariners Place Former Viper Forward Lambert On Reserve:

The ECHL Maine Mariners have placed former Vernon Vipers forward Jimmy

Lambert on reserve.

Lambert is in his first season with the ECHL Maine Mariners. In 25 games, Lambert has (6-goals-14-assists-20-points).

The American Hockey League Providence Bruins signed Lambert August 9th 2023 to a one-year, two-way American Hockey League contract. Lambert never played a game with the Bruins, was reassigned to the ECHL Maine Mariners October 11th 2023.

Lambert split the 2022-23 season with the ECHL Worcester Railers & American Hockey League Bridgeport Islanders. 

Lambert played four seasons at the University of Michigan from 2018-2022 before signing his first professional contract with the American Hockey League Bridgeport Islanders. The Islanders signed Lambert April 18th 2022 on an amateur tryout agreement (ATO) before signing Lambert to a professional contract April 19th 2022. 

Lambert attended the Calgary Flames development camp in 2018 & New York Islanders development camp in 2019.

Lambert played three seasons in Vernon from 2015-2018. In 156 games with the Vipers, Lambert collected (57-goals-85-assists-142-points).
